Stalker 2: A Comprehensive Guide to Artifact Farming Locations

In Stalker 2, acquiring specific artifacts with desirable stat bonuses is crucial for optimizing your gameplay. However, each artifact is linked to a particular elemental anomaly, meaning you won't find them all in the same location. This guide simplifies the process by detailing the anomalous zones where you can farm specific artifacts.

All Artifacts and Their Anomalous Zone Locations in Stalker 2

Stalker 2 boasts over 75 artifacts, categorized by rarity (Common, Uncommon, Rare, and Legendary/Mythical). While some are obtained through quests, most require farming within specific anomalous zones.

Tips for Efficient Artifact Farming:

  • Save Scumming: Save your game before entering an anomaly zone. If you don't find the desired artifact, reload and try again.
  • Artifact Detectors: Utilize advanced artifact detectors like the Veles or Bear to increase your chances of finding artifacts within their respective zones.
